【发布时间】:2012-11-05 14:23:30
【问题描述】:
我做了一个方法,当点击链接时在页面底部显示加载指示器。
当有人点击后退按钮时,它当然不会刷新页面内容,从而显示加载区域。
有没有办法检测页面是否来自重定向以触发删除加载指示器的方法?
有点像:
function cameFromeBackButton(){
//hide loading indicator
}
OR 是一种停止后退按钮并改为触发方法的方法吗?像这样:
function backButtonClicked(){
//do stuff instead of going back
}
编辑:这就是该区域的名称
$('.link').click(function(){
//make loading area
$('container').append(loadingAreaString)
//grab the href and goto page
window.location.href = $(this).attr('href');
return false
})
【问题讨论】:
-
你能阻止页面的缓存版本显示,还是你希望缓存副本显示但仍然触发某些事情?如果是这样blog.55minutes.com/2011/10/…
-
看起来像一个服务器端解决方案,对吧?就我而言,这一切都需要在客户端。抱歉没有具体说明。
-
显示加载指示器的函数是怎么调用的?
标签: javascript zepto